Because of its recycling feature, it will … Web23 mei 2024 · Dry ice is produced by first liquefying gaseous carbon dioxide under pressure. The liquid carbon dioxide is released very quickly. A part of the carbon dioxide evaporates and cools the rest of the CO2 by evaporative cooling to such an extent that it freezes and the carbon dioxide snow is formed. WebDry ice is beneficial for freezing and keeping things frozen because of its frigid temperature: -109.3°F or -78.5°C. It is easy to handle using insulated gloves. Dry ice changes directly from a solid to a gas, called sublimation, in normal atmospheric conditions without going through a wet liquid stage. Therefore it gets the name “dry ice.”. Carbon dioxide is found in the earth's atmosphere; it is a gas that humans exhale and plants use for photosynthesis. This chemical compound is colorless, odorless, tasteless, and about 1.5 times as dense as air.

WebDry ice, or solid carbon dioxide, is the solid state of CO 2 gas below -109.3 °F (-78.5°C). Dry ice does not occur naturally on earth but is man made. It is colorless.
